1971 Volkswagen Type 3 Squareback.

This is a bare shell with pan. It has the clean Nevadatitle, ash VIN and Tunnel VIN

This car has been heavily modified, nd is a major project. I will do my best to describe the condition, hat modifications have been done, nd what should be re-done, nd what it needs.

As said before it is a stripped down, are shell. It is literally the body with doors, ood and hatch (all modified), nd the clean, ust free pan. There is no motor, rans, ear suspension, ront suspension, lass, nterior, iring, ights, teering, heels, tc.

Details:

-Clean, ust free pan.

-Body appears rust free, here has been a lot of modifications, o there is body filler everywhere. There is surface rust here and there.

-Underside of pan has been undercoated, r possibly spray-on bedliner in black. It's very nice. Also the inside of the trunk area, heelwells and engine compartment have been coated.

-Manual pedal assembly with roller gas pedal.

-Roof has been cut for a Type 2 (Bus) cloth sunroof (ragtop). The opening has been reinforced with square tubing and supports, ee pictures.

-Rear fenders have been welded to the body. The welds are ground down and, ut need finish work. All trim holes have been welded shut. Lower edges have minor damage from being moved around and will need some attention there. Also, ome cracking older bondo repairs here and there will need to be addressed.

-Front fenders have been welded to the front apron and to the cowl panel. Some finish work is needed.

-Front fenders have been modified to use a turn signal from a later model VW on the side of the fender. One turn signal is installed.

-Front fenders are earlier models with a different turn signal than a 71 would have.

- Front end/apron has been smoothed as well, ut has some dents and damage that will need to be worked on.

-Doors have been shaved.Door handle openings have been cut out and welded shut.

-Driver's side door has an electronic door popper attached.

-Passenger door hashad Bondo added to thelower half, ut has not been sanded.

-Hood is unmodified. Hood hinges, prings and latch are stillattached.

-Rear hatch has been shaved of the handle and license plate housing.Not attached to the car, ne hinge has been removed, ut it is in the car.

-Rear apron is rough. It has clearly been partially cut out either for replacement or?Covered in surface rust.

-Overall, 0% of the bodywork has been rough-sanded, ut needs all the finish work.

-Has what appears to be a really cheap, lack spray paint job on it (probably to prevent rust).But it does cover a lot of the damage, o it is worse than what it appears in the pictures.

-Dash has been smoothed. No more glove box or ash tray. Needs finish work.

-The passenger side inner door structure has been cut away to access the welds at the door handle area, he piece that was cut out is in the car as well as a couple other pieces of metal that have been removed.

-Driver's side door only has one bolt holding it in.

-VIN on doorjamb has been sanded off (possibly from bodywork/damage)

-VIN on tunnel is intact, nd matches VIN on Title.

-Included is the original dash pad which has the VIN Plate still attached to it.

-Clean Nevada Title.

This is a major project, ut it was someone's dream car, nd they put in a lot of time and work to get it customized to the point it's at now. I don't know the full history on the car, ust what I was told by the previous owner.

This car needs everything, ut the body and pan are rust free, nd it has a title, o it would be a good car to swap parts to if you have a wrecked or rusted out Squareback.
